Still going strong

Bunting, balloons and best wishes flooded St. Eustatius Auxiliary Home Foundation last Friday to celebrate the 96th birthday of Sinclair Berkel. He is best known on the island for being one who cultivated sugar cane, potatoes and fruit trees.

He is not the oldest male resident of the Home. That privilege is enjoyed by William “Uncle Bill” Euston who turned 100 earlier this year. Aside from some troublesome cataracts that impair his eyesight, Berkel seems to be fit. “He has survived two wives by thirty years each,” his niece Cynthia Berkel joked with birthday guests.
